About Sex Crime Law in Versailles, France
Sex crime law in Versailles, France, is governed by both local statutes and national legislation. These laws are designed to protect individuals from acts of sexual violence, exploitation, and abuse. The legal framework aims to ensure justice for victims while safeguarding the rights of those accused. Offenses can range from sexual harassment and assault to more severe crimes such as rape and trafficking. Understanding these laws is vital for both victims seeking justice and individuals who may find themselves accused of a sex crime.

Local Laws Overview
The laws regarding sex crimes in Versailles fall under the French Penal Code. Key aspects include the definition and penalties for varying degrees of sexual assault, including rape defined as any sexual penetration committed with violence, coercion, threat, or surprise. Other relevant laws include those against sexual harassment and child exploitation. Penalties can be severe, involving lengthy prison sentences and substantial fines. Furthermore, Versailles follows strict guidelines regarding the protection of victims, particularly minors, with additional measures in place for their safeguarding.

How are sex crimes defined under the French Penal Code?
Sex crimes are categorized under the French Penal Code by their nature and severity, including sexual assault, harassment, rape, and exploitation. Each category carries specific legal definitions and consequences.
What are the potential penalties for sex crimes in Versailles?
Penalties for sex crimes can range from fines and probation to lengthy prison sentences, depending on the severity of the crime. Rape, for example, can result in up to 20 years of imprisonment.
Can minors be tried for sex crimes?
Minors may be tried for sex crimes, but the French legal system provides special procedures and protections. Cases involving minors often focus more on rehabilitation than punishment.
Is confidentiality assured when reporting a sex crime?
Yes, French laws ensure confidentiality for the victims of sex crimes to encourage reporting and provide protection from public exposure and media scrutiny.

What role do psychological evaluations play in sex crime cases?
Psychological evaluations can be crucial in assessing the mental state of the accused or victim, influencing court decisions regarding responsibility, sentencing, and the need for protective measures.
Can sex crime records be expunged in France?
Under certain conditions, legal provisions allow for the expungement of sex crime records, especially for juveniles. However, this is a complex process requiring legal representation.
